Abstract: The present disclosure relates to a computer implemented method for verifying a computing device and preferably an operator associated with a security system, wherein the security system is specifically adapted for ensuring that the correct security operator is performing the correct task. The present disclosure also relates to a corresponding security system and a computer program product.
Abstract: The present disclosure relates to a computer implemented method of providing feedback within a security system, specifically provided as a collaborative rating for a security service as indicated by a plurality of users. The present disclosure also relates to a corresponding security system and a computer program product.
Abstract: The present disclosure relates to a computer implemented method for apply gamification techniques to a security system, allowing scoring of users handling events generated within the security system. The present disclosure also relates to a corresponding security system and a computer program product.
Abstract: The present disclosure relates to a computer implemented method for generating a security route to be operated by a user, specifically created based on security tasks generated by a security system. The present disclosure also relates to a corresponding security system and a computer program product.

Abstract: The present invention relates to a method for a surveillance system, comprising the steps of receiving an image from a surveillance camera capturing a sequence of images of a predetermined area, detecting motion within the predetermined area, generating an alarm if motion is detected, determining the type of alarm, setting a non-alarm area within the image if the type of alarm is determined to be on a list of predefined alarm types, and suppressing, for a predefined time period, detection of motion in the non-alarm area. The invention also relates to a corresponding surveillance system and a computer program product.
